McCain Hits Snag in Campaign Finance Plans

by Peter Overby, NPR
February 21, 2008

A letter to John McCain from the Federal Election Commission told him he could not opt out of the public financing system for the primaries just by saying he wants out. He needs a vote of the FEC, which has so many vacancies, it can't muster a quorum.
